BUYING GUIDE

Choosing the Right Hi-Vis Backpack or Gear Bag

Whether you're working in construction, mining, rail, transport, utilities or field services, choosing the right high visibility bag helps improve organisation, comfort and visibility throughout the working day. Caribee's range is engineered to perform in demanding Australian work environments where reliability matters.

What features should I look for?
  • High visibility colours to improve daytime visibility on busy worksites.
  • Reflective tape that meets applicable AS/NZS and ANSI standards to improve visibility in low-light conditions
  • Heavy-duty construction designed for demanding industrial environments.
  • Large storage compartments for PPE, tools and everyday equipment.
  • Comfortable harness systems designed for extended daily use.
  • Weather-resistant materials for outdoor applications.
Which Hi-Vis Bag is Right for Your Workplace?
  • Construction & Civil Work — Hi-vis backpacks with organised storage and comfortable harness systems for everyday site use.
  • Mining & Heavy Industry — Durable backpacks and gear bags designed to carry PPE, clothing and equipment.
  • Rail & Transport — High visibility backpacks with reflective detailing suitable for many transport and rail environments.
  • Road Maintenance & Utilities — Compact backpacks offering comfort, visibility and organised storage for mobile workers.
  • Outdoor Field Work — Weather-resistant backpacks designed for technicians, surveyors and field crews.
  • Equipment Transport — Heavy-duty gear bags for carrying tools, safety equipment and larger loads.
  • Hot Weather Conditions — Hi-vis hydration backpacks that combine increased visibility with hands-free hydration.

Selecting the right bag ensures improved organisation, carrying comfort and visibility while helping you work more efficiently in demanding environments.

Hi-Vis Backpack FAQs

What is a hi-vis backpack?

Caribee hi-vis backpacks are designed using high-visibility materials and reflective tape that meets applicable AS/NZS and ANSI standards to improve visibility in low-light conditions found on some industrial, mining, construction and outdoor work environments.

Who uses hi-vis backpacks?

Hi-vis backpacks are commonly used by construction workers, miners, rail personnel, transport operators, road crews, utility workers, emergency services and outdoor field technicians.

Should I choose a high-vis backpack, gear bag or hydration backpack?

High-vis backpacks are best for hands-free mobility and carrying work gear while moving around site. High-vis gear bags provide greater capacity for PPE, clothing, tools and larger equipment. High-vis hydration backpacks are suited to workers who need compact storage and hands-free hydration during hot or physically demanding work.

Can hi-vis backpacks be used outside the workplace?

Yes. They're also popular for cycling, emergency response, volunteer organisations, event crews and any activity where increased visibility is beneficial.
